The gripping and exciting first book in a brand new crime thriller series from the No.1 bestselling author.

'Quite simply, Karin Slaughter is the best of us' Dervla McTiernan

Welcome to North Falls.

A small town where everyone knows everyone. But nobody knows the truth.

Emmy Clifton has lived here all her life. She thinks she knows her neighbours. She's wrong.

She thinks it's just another hot summer night: a night like any other. She's wrong.

When her best friend's daughter asks for help, she thinks it's just some teenage drama. She thinks it can wait. She's never been more wrong in her life.

As the town ignites in the wake of the girl's disappearance, Emmy throws herself into the search. But then she realises: You never really know a town until you know its secrets.

Is Emmy ready for the truth?
